Two Brothers in Trinity


Two Brothers in Trinity or Two Brothers in a Place Called Trinity is a 1972 Italian Spaghetti Western low comedy film directed by Renzo Genta and Richard [Harrison |Richard Harrison], and produced by Fernando Piazza. It was originally called Due Fratelli. It stars Gino Marturano, Luciano Rossi, and Osiride Pevarello.
